Help! TD9 doesn't start
[ View Follow Ups ] [ Post Followup ] [ Return to Forum ]
Posted by Loren on September 18, 2000 at 08:09:27 from (216.177.150.250):
I cannot get my TD9 to start on gas. I had it running good two months ago, but I left it sit outside and now nothing. If I remove the crankcase breather tube and spray ether into the intake, I can get it to fire up, so I don't think there is an ignition problem. It will run as long as I spray ether into it. Also the plugs looked dry after cranking the motor. I've had the carb. off twice to clean it, and I changed the gas in the tank, without any results. It just seems like it's not getting fuel, but there is gas in the carb bowl. I had put a new float in the carb this spring, so I'm wondering if the float level could be affecting it. Also, there is only one brass tube to bring the fuel from the bowl into the throttle body (like a pilot jet). There is a small hole in the side of the tube near the top. How does this draw fuel with the hole at the top? Its starting to frustrate me, since it started so well two months ago and nothing should have changed. Please let me know if you have any suggestions.
